According to the Daily Post, Tolu Arokodare is overjoyed to be back in the Belgian Pro League as a co-leading marksman. On Sunday, Arokodare scored a goal as Genk defeated KAA Gent 4-1.

The international player from Nigeria has a total of 17 goals this season, with 4 more coming in the Championship playoffs.
Adriano Bertaccini of St. Truiden has scored 17 goals thus far this year as well. In the regular season, Bertaccini scored 16 goals, and in the playoffs, he scored five more.
What a relief for Tolu to be named top scorer once again, he said DAZN. Even before the game, I knew I wouldn’t play. The decision might be understood because we have other players who should get playing time in the playoffs.
